; ''[[The Apocalypse Guard]]''
: A follow-up of ''[[The Reckoners]]'' for Random House. It was originally set in the Reckoners universe{{wob ref|7619}} and even had the potential to cross over into the [[Cytoverse]],{{wob ref|13608}} but the current setting is unknown. Features a team that goes to alternate universes to prevent world-ending events.{{ref|name=ag}} Planned as a trilogy, initial attempts at writing the first installment "did not work".{{sots ref|2017}} Brandon attempted a somewhat unusual collaboration with author [[Dan Wells]] to try and fix the project.{{wob ref|9622}}{{wob ref|10930}} The collaboration progressed with additional revisions and "[got] weirder".{{sots ref|2018}} After the revisions, neither Brandon nor Dan was totally satisfied and the project was shelved.{{wob ref|13257}} It has not been abandoned, and Brandon plans to work on it after ''Skyward 4''.{{sots ref|2020}}

; ''[[Songs of the Dead]]'', formerly ''Death By Pizza''
: A novel originally featuring a necromancer pizza deliveryman.{{sots ref|2013}} Was on hiatus for years.{{sots ref|2017}} Progress is now being made, but the main character's job has been changed to heavy metal singer.{{wob ref|11948}} Brandon decided to collaborate with [[Peter Orullian]] due to his knowledge of heavy metal culture.{{sots ref|2018}} A draft was completed in 2018.{{sots ref|2018}} It was further revised in 2019 and 2020; it is not quite completed, but is expected to be published in the next few years.{{sots ref|2019}}{{sots ref|2020}}

; ''Soulburner''
: A space opera/fantasy hybrid.{{sots ref|2015}} Only an outline was completed.{{wob ref|10927}} It may be a good fit for a video game, and could be renamed ''Starburner''.{{sots ref|2018}} Brandon continues to reference it being worked on (albeit cryptically).{{wob ref|13559}}{{sots ref|2020}} It was confirmed in 2022 that Soulburner was adapted to be the world for the video game 'Moonbreaker'.[https://www.reddit.com/r/Games/comments/wvwor2/comment/ilixit8/?utm_source=share&utm_medium=web2x&context=3]
